| | Definition: | |
[n] the affectation of being demure in a provocative way |

| | Definition: | | \Coy"ness\, n.
The quality of being coy; feigned o? bashful unwillingness to
become familiar; reserve.
When the kind nymph would coyness feign, And hides but
to be found again. --Dryden.
Syn: Reserve; shrinking; shyness; backwardness; modesty;
bashfulness.
